Danenberg, Harold was born on December 22, 1930 in New York City. Son of Isadore and Anna (Schiffrin) Danenberg.
Bachelor of Business Administration, City College of New York, 1953; Master of Business Administration, City College of New York, 1959.
With, B. Manischewitz Food Company, 1955-1957; product manager, Best Foods division cost per click International Company, 1957-1964; group product manager, Lehn & Fink Products Company division Sterling Drugs, 1964-1971; vice president consumer products, Lehn & Fink Products Company division Sterling Drugs, 1971-1975; president, also vice president parent company, Lehn & Fink Products Company division Sterling Drugs, 1975-1979; president, Mennen United States of America, Morristown, New Jersey, since 1979; president, chief operating officer, Mennen Company, Morristown, New Jersey, since 1981; retired, 1992; president, H & B Management Company, Inc., since 1992. Adjunct Professor Pace U.
Board directors Rockland County chapter American Cancer Society, 1971-1977. Chairman Israel Bond drive, New City, New York, 1973-1976. Active March of Dimes.
Served with Army of the United States, 1953-1955. Member National Wholesale Druggists Association (associate member advisory committee) Clubs: Dellwood Country (New City).
Married Barbara Rosen, August 22, 1954. Children: Jill Audrey Danenberg Lichtenberg, Lori Sue.
